I'll have to check to make sure it's the same company as the name isn't sounding familiar, but there is at least one that has been told they can do tee shirts as long as they are creating their designs from the books and not the movies or any artwork associated with the books and movies. It's not so much an endorsement or joint venture as it is a "we won't sue you for doing this" agreement.
